Wine Rack Sculpture

This wine rack is designed to compliment a wood rack for the same patron. It holds standard 450ml. bottles and various other wine bottle shapes. There is around a 10 degree slant toward the cork. Incorporated in the sculpture is a grape vine with the roots at the bottom and climbing up the back of the rack to the top where branches with tendrils and leaves move horizontaly.

Iron Rose Bouquet

This sculpture is all one kind of metal, steel. Making a small rose from steel was a bit of a challenge. The stems are from a political sign wire and the leaf stems are a spring from a piece of furniture.The blue color is a reflection of a cloudless sky.

Copper and Steel Cattleya Plant Sculpture

This sculpture uses blossoms made using recycled copper from a fire line. The Air roots are made from an old bicycle child carrier,  wire from a political sign,and    springs taken from a piece of discarded furniture. The rest is made from .032 mild sheet steel. Copper and Steel Orchid Plant

This is my first sculpture in a new series. The copper blossoms were made from a piece of 1 1/2" copper pipe that once was a fire line in a sawmill steam plant. I experimented with fold forming the copper before hammering in the convex shapes. I am very pleased with the result. When I quenched the annealed copper in snow it often took on darker shades of patina along the folded areas. The roots and stems are made from a recycled political sign.
